As part of a nationwide introspection exercise by the Congress party, a similar exercise would be held in two phases in Kerala, the party said here Friday.
Mukul Wasnik, Congress general secretary in charge of the party affairs in Kerala, and his deputy Deepak Baberia would arrive in the state next week on the first leg of their visit when they, along with state Congress president V.M. Sudheeran, will cover Kerala's northern districts.
"In the first phase, these leaders will start from Kasargode (district) on Monday and spend a day each in each of the seven northern districts, discussing with and hearing the grassroot leaders on how to go about building the party. On 25th, the team returns from Thrissur," a party release said.
The central team begins the second phase of visit from Ernakulam Feb 12 and will reach the capital city on Feb 18. On the following two days, the team will interact with legislators and parliament members.
Though the party was routed during parliamentary elections and reduced to just 44 seats in the Lok Sabha, Kerala held on and the Congress-led United Democratic Front (UDF) won 12 of the 20 parliamentary seats from the state. Of these, the Congress won for eight.
